Current Trends
2017 County-wide starts: DOWN 13% from 2016 Trends include only zip codes with >500 SFRs / >10 2016 FCs
Biggest Increases
80921 (Gleneagle/Northgate): +43% 80925 (Lorson/Cuchares Ranches) 80922 (Springs Ranch/Stetson Hills) 80905 (West Side): +4%
Greatest Density
80925 (Lorson/Cuchares): 1.6% 80817 (Fountain) 80916 (Panorama) 80910 (Pikes Peak Park) 80905 (West Side): +4%
Biggest Decreases
80951 (Claremont Ranch): -46% 80924 (Cordera/Wolf Ranch) 80808 (Calhan/Ellicott) 80132 (Monument/Woodmoor) 80917 (Village 7/Old Farm): -29% 80910 (Pikes Peak Park) 80911 (Security/Widefield): 0.9%
Lowest Density
80819 (Green Mtn Falls): 0.0% 80809 (Cascade/Chipeta Park) 80106 (Elbert/Black Forest) 80919 (Rockrimmon/Mtn Shadows) 80132 (Monument): 0.2%
1H17 Work Performed
- 21,545 Deeds of Trust released
- 558 New foreclosure starts
- 435 Foreclosures withdrawn
(48 after cure)
- 239 Properties sold

1H 2017 Financials
1H17 Financial Summary
- Expenses Up $40,323.52 from 1H16 (+17%)
– ~26.5K more for accrued leave at retirement – ~10K more for overlap period for new deputy – ~4K more for County Services
- Revenue Up $32,818.18 from 1H17 (+8%)
